Scholarships for High School Seniors

Senior year is peak scholarship season: hundreds of awards are reserved for students finishing high school, and the biggest ones close in fall and winter, before college even starts. These verified awards accept high school applicants; stack them with local and major-specific scholarships as decisions come in.
